Your Guide to a Breath of Fresh Air: Choosing the Right HEPA Air Purifier

Is the air in your home feeling a little… stale? Do you battle allergies, pet dander, or just want a cleaner environment? A HEPA air purifier can be a fantastic solution. But with so many options, how do you pick the best one? This guide will help you make a smart choice.

1. Key Features to Look For

HEPA Filter: The Heart of the Machine

This is the most important part! True HEPA filters capture 99.97% of particles that are 0.3 microns in size. This includes tiny things like dust mites, pollen, pet dander, and mold spores. Some purifiers might say “HEPA-like” or “HEPA-type” – these are not the same. Always look for “True HEPA.”

CADR Rating: How Fast It Cleans

CADR stands for Clean Air Delivery Rate. It measures how quickly an air purifier can clean the air in a room. Higher numbers mean faster cleaning. There are separate ratings for smoke, dust, and pollen. A higher CADR for your specific needs is better.

Room Size Coverage: Match the Machine to Your Space

Air purifiers are rated for the size of the room they can effectively clean. Check the square footage the purifier is designed for. Using a purifier too small for your room won’t clean the air well. A purifier that’s too big is usually okay, but it might be more expensive and louder.

Activated Carbon Filter: Tackling Odors and Gases

Besides HEPA, many purifiers have an activated carbon filter. This filter is great at absorbing odors from cooking, pets, and smoke. It also helps remove gases and VOCs (volatile organic compounds) from cleaning products or furniture. If smells bother you, this is a must-have.

Noise Level: For Peaceful Living

Air purifiers have fans, and fans make noise. Check the decibel (dB) rating. A lower dB means a quieter machine. Most purifiers have multiple fan speeds, so you can choose a quieter setting when you’re relaxing or sleeping. Some models are specifically designed to be very quiet.

Smart Features: Convenience and Control

Some purifiers come with smart features. These can include Wi-Fi connectivity to control the purifier with an app on your phone. Others have auto modes that adjust fan speed based on air quality sensors. Timers and filter replacement indicators add convenience.

3.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ality

Improving Quality:
  • Multiple Filtration Stages: A good purifier often has a pre-filter (to catch larger particles and extend HEPA life), a HEPA filter, and an activated carbon filter.
  • Good Sealing: The way the filters are sealed inside the unit matters. If air can leak around the filters, it won’t be cleaned properly.
  • Durable Build: A well-built purifier will last longer and perform consistently.
Reducing Quality:
  • “HEPA-like” Filters: These don’t meet the same high standards as true HEPA.
  • Poor Sealing: Gaps in the unit let dirty air pass through.
  • Cheap Plastic: This can crack or warp over time.
  • Excessive Ozone Production: Some purifiers use ionizers that can produce ozone, which is a lung irritant. Look for ozone-free models.

Your Air Purifier Questions Answered: 10 FAQs

Q: What is the most important feature of a HEPA air purifier?

A: The most important feature is a “True HEPA” filter. This filter captures 99.97% of tiny particles.

Q: How do I know if an air purifier is powerful enough for my room?

A: Check the room size coverage rating. Make sure it matches or is slightly larger than your room’s square footage.

Q: What does CADR mean?

A: CADR stands for Clean Air Delivery Rate. It tells you how fast the purifier cleans the air.

Q: Do I need a carbon filter?

A: A carbon filter is very useful for removing odors and gases. If smells or fumes bother you, get one with a carbon filter.

Q: How noisy are air purifiers?

A: Noise levels vary. Look for purifiers with a low decibel (dB) rating, especially for bedrooms.

Q: How often do I need to change the filters?

A: Filter replacement usually happens every 6 to 12 months. Check your purifier’s manual.

Q: What’s the difference between HEPA and HEPA-like filters?

A: True HEPA filters meet strict standards. HEPA-like filters are not as effective.

Q: Can air purifiers help with pet allergies?

A: Yes, they can significantly reduce pet dander and odors, which helps allergy sufferers.

Q: Are air purifiers safe for children’s rooms?

A: Yes, as long as they are ozone-free. Always place them out of reach of very young children.

Q: Can an air purifier remove smoke from my home?

A: Yes, especially models with a good HEPA filter and an activated carbon filter. They are very effective at removing smoke particles and smells.
